5 Step Hair Care Routine 

1. Oil And Head Message

I take my weekly hair care routine very seriously. And it all begins with a therapeutic hair oiling and massage session. First, mix coconut oil with olive oil and amla oil and warm it up in the microwave for about 10 seconds. Next comes a gentle detangling using a wooden comb before oiling the hair. Make sure to use your fingertips to apply the oil directly to the roots. 

Give this part of the hair care ritual at least 5 to 10 minutes and use a circular motion while massaging. This may help improve blood circulation, release tension, and offer relaxation. Let the oil sit in your hair for at least an hour or more to get the best results. 

2. Double Cleansing 

The next step of my hair care routine is double cleansing. This includes using a clarifying shampoo to remove oil and scalp buildup, especially during summer. It provides deep cleansing and removes any impurities that might weigh down your hair. 

After rinsing, the next step is to use a good hydrating shampoo to replenish lost moisture. These shampoos are meant to soften dry and frizzy hair, making it more manageable. 

While shampooing, make sure to dilute the shampoo with water before applying. This helps reduce harshness. Next, focus mainly on the scalp and work with lather for a few seconds.

3. Conditioner

Once you are done with double cleansing, the next step is to use conditioner. This is something that I never skip. While shampoo is required for deep cleansing, conditioners add a protective layer to prevent hair breakage and improve its appearance and feel. But before applying conditioner, use a soft microfibre towel to remove excess water.

Next, apply a generous amount of conditioner from the lengths to the ends of your hair. Let the conditioner sit in your hair for 5 minutes before rinsing it off.

4. Hair Mask

Hair masks provide more intense treatment than regular conditioners. Thus, I make sure to use them only once a week, especially on Sunday when I have time. Pat your hair dry after rinsing the conditioner to make sure that it's not soaking wet. Next, take a generous amount of hair mask on your hand and apply from the strands to the roots. 

Hair masks may help reduce breakage, hydrate your hair, repair damage, and add a glossy shine. They also add a light fragrance to keep them smelling fresh.

5. Hair Serum

The last step in my hair care routine is applying a small amount of hair serum. This simple product helps reduce frizz, add hydration, and make my hair shiny and more manageable than usual. Plus, it also protects hair from heat damage.
